DEVELOPMENT OF INTERACTIVE MULTIMEDIA IN SCIENCE LEARNING MATERIAL FOR CHANGING THE FORM OF OBJECTS IN GRADE 4 ELEMENTARY SCHOOL
Tujuan penelitian pengembangan ini adalah untuk mengetahui kelayakan produk multimedia interaktif materi “Perubahan Wujud Benda” sebagai salah satu sumber belajar siswa di kelas IV SDN Hargomulyo 2 dengan mendeskripsikan keefektifan, kepraktisan dan validitas dari produk multimedia interaktif yang dikembangkan.
Penelitian pengembangan produk multimedia interaktif ini mengadaptasi dan memodifikasi langkah pelaksanaan pengembangan dari Borg dan Gall yang kemudian dikutip dalam buku Sugiyono, 2009. Langkah pengembangan yang dilakukan peneliti, yaitu (1) Pengumpulan informasi awal. (2) Perencanaan pengembangan multimedia. (3) Pengembangan produk multimedia interaktif. (4) Bentuk produk awal multimedia interaktif. (5) Validasi oleh ahli materi dan ahli media. (6) Revisi 1 hasil penilaian ahli materi dan ahlmi media. (7) Validasi oleh guru (8) Revisi 2 hasil penilaian guru. (9) Uji pelaksanaan lapangan. (10) Hasil produk akhir multimedia interaktif. Instrumen penelitian yang digunakan adalah pedoman wawancara, angket dan observasi, Kelayakan produk didasarkan pada hasil penilaian ahli materi, ahli media, guru pengampu kelas dan siswa sebagai pengguna. Data hasil angket ahli dan siswa dianalisis dengan konversi skala lima.
Hasil penilaian dari ahli materi mendapatkan rata-rata skor 4,54 dengan kriteria “Sangat Baik”. Hasil penilaian dari ahli media mendapatkan rata-rata skor 4,75 dengan kriteria “Sangat Baik”. Hasil penilaian dari guru pengampu kelas mendapatkan rata- rata skor 4,6 dengan kriteria “Sangat Baik” dan rata-rata pada uji pelaksanaan lapangan adalah 4,41 dengan kriteria “Sangat Baik”. Sehingga secara keseluruhan produk multimedia interaktif hasil pengembangan dikatakan layak sebagai sumber belajar pembelajaran tematik materi “Perubahan Wujud Benda” untuk siswa kelas IV SDN Hargomulyo 2.
Berdasarkan Uji perbedaan Paired Samples T-test, ada perbedaan yang signifikan dalam pembelajaran IPA materi Perubahan Wujud Benda pada siswa sebelum dan setelah diberi perlakuan, t = -4.322, p < 0.05. Data postest mean = 83.4783, memiliki rata-rata lebih besar dari pretest mean = 70.0000. Ini berarti hipotesis diterima, yaitu multimedia interaktif efektif terhadap kemampuan siswa dalam memahami pembelajaran. Keefektifan multimedia interaktif dibuktikan dengan analisis statistik yang menyatakan bahwa nilai Sig < α yaitu 0,000 < 0,05 dan thitung > ttabel.
The purpose of this development research is to determine the feasibility of interactive multimedia products material "Changes in the Form of Objects" as one of the learning resources for students in grade IV SDN Hargomulyo 2 by describing the effectiveness, practicality and validity of the interactive multimedia products developed.
This interactive multimedia product development research adapts and modifies the development implementation steps of Borg and Gall which are then cited in Sugiyono's book, 2009. The development steps carried out by researchers, namely (1) Collection of initial information. (2) Multimedia development planning. (3) Development of interactive multimedia products. (4) The initial product form of interactive multimedia. (5) Validation by material experts and media experts. (6) Revision 1 of the result of the assessment of material experts and media ahlmi. (7) Validation by teachers. (8) Revision 2 of teacher assessment results. (9) Field implementation test. (10) The final product results of interactive multimedia. The research instruments used are interview guidelines, questionnaires and observations, product feasibility is based on the results of the assessment of material experts, media experts, class teachers and students as users. Base from expert and student questionnaires were analyzed with a five scale conversion.
The assessment results from material experts get an average score of 4.54 with the criteria of "Very Good". The assessment results from media experts get an average score of 4.75 with the criteria "Very Good". The assessment results from the class teacher get an average score of 4.6 with the criteria of "Very Good" and the average on the field implementation test is 4.41 with the criteria of "Very Good". So that over all the interactive multimedia product developed is said to be feasible as a learning resource for learning ematic material "Change of Objects" for grade IV students of SDN Hargomulyo 2.
Based on the Paired Samples T-test, there was a significant difference in learning science material for Changes in Objects in students before and after treatment, t = -4.322, p < 0.05. Data postest mean = 83.4783, has an average greater than pretest mean = 70.0000. This means that the hypothesis is accepted, that is, interactive multimedia is effective for students' ability to understand learning. The effectiveness of interactive multimedia is evidenced by statistical analysis which states that the Sig < α value is 0.000 < 0.05 and tcalculate > ttable.
